Quarantine efforts are under way at the joint inter-Korean liaison office in the North Korean city of Kaesong amid the rapid spread of a new coronavirus from China.

Seoul's unification ministry said today the North requested South Korean staff at the office to wear masks.

The ministry said it is providing its entire staff with masks and hand sanitizers.

It added officials from South Korea's health ministry are using thermal imaging cameras to detect possible fevers in its personnel that travel to the North for work.

Earlier, North Korea reportedly closed its borders to all foreign tourists as a precaution to the coronavirus.■
